Solid silver components are usually found in intermediate and professional flutes. Silver plating lasts and gives a nice tone. Silver-plated body and keys looks like Grandma's silver. The plating doesn't wear as well as silver, and they usually gave a harsher tone.

  • Material: Nickel-plated flutes look like chrome.
  • Mpst student flutes have offset-G keys, which allow easier positioning for the small hand. Open holes give nicer tone and allow for note-bending.

    emerson flute value

    Most intermediate and professional models are open-hole (also called French style). Closed holes allows the student to focus on the other aspects of learning to play the flute.

  • Key Style: Most student flutes are closed-hole (also called plateau)- all the keys are solid.
  • Intermediate and professional flutes may have a B-foot, which will have 3 keys on the foot joint.
  • Pitch: Most student flutes are in the key of C and will have 2 keys on the foot joint.
